Panama City Beach Enjoys Plenty of Beach Time Despite Panhandle Rain

Panama City Beach Florida has been unscathed by the storms.
By: Nicole Steinman : Holiday Inn Resort
 
June 11, 2012 - PRLog -- Squalls stretched along much of the Panhandle over the weekend leaving many flooded homes and roadways in the Pensacola Beach area but not Panama City Beach.  Panama City Beach Florida has been unscathed by the storms.   Though there have been clouds in the area throughout the weekend and on into the start of this week, Panama City Beach has received very little rain.  Yesterday it started raining at about 3:45 in the afternoon and was done raining around 45 minutes later, though it was heavy, the rain was very short lived.  

Panama City Beach locals, hotels, and restaurants prepared for the worst this weekend but those preparations proved unnecessary.  “Just because the Weather Channel calls for heavy rains doesn’t mean it rains on our parade.  We still have plenty of fun activities and entertainment throughout the day - even if our area is experiencing unfavorable weather - as we are always prepared to move our activities inside and make sure that our guests were still able to enjoy their vacation experience.” Says Philip Colvin, Director of Marketing at the Holiday Inn Resort.  “While our thoughts and prayers are to the neighbors to the west of us in the Pensacola area who are dealing with flooding issues, we are very happy to report that our guests were still able to enjoy a great beach vacation here in Panama City Beach.”  

As of today, June 11th 2012, there are plenty of vacationers enjoying playing volleyball, laying out in the sun, and walking along the shoreline of the Gulf of Mexico.  “We have a saying here in Panama City Beach, ‘if you don’t like the weather wait 15 minutes’ as we usually don’t experience unfavorable weather for much more than that on any given day.  Much of the time when the forecast calls for rain we at the most will get a few minutes of rain then go back to either a cloudy or even a sunny day.” Says Colvin.  To see what the weather is really like on Panama City Beach you can check out the webcams that the Holiday Inn Resort offers on their website, www.hipcbeach.com.
